Pahalgam Terror Attack Triggers International Concern, Deepens India-Russia Ties

A deadly terrorist attack in Pahalgam, Kashmir, has sparked international concern and further solidified the strategic partnership between India and Russia. The attack, which claimed the lives of 26 individuals, drew strong condemnation from world leaders, with Russian President Vladimir Putin personally contacting Indian Prime Minister Narendra Modi to express his condolences and offer unwavering support in the fight against terrorism. The Kremlin has underscored the imperative of bringing the perpetrators and their sponsors to justice, reflecting a shared commitment to counter-terrorism efforts.

The Pahalgam incident, details of which are still emerging, serves as a grim reminder of the persistent threat of terrorism in the region. While no group has immediately claimed responsibility, the attack has heightened tensions between India and Pakistan, with both nations engaging in accusatory rhetoric. The incident threatens to destabilize the already fragile peace in the region and underscores the need for international cooperation to combat terrorism.

Russia’s swift and decisive response to the attack showcases the depth of the India-Russia strategic partnership. Putin’s phone call to Modi not only conveyed condolences but also reaffirmed Russia’s commitment to supporting India’s counter-terrorism efforts. This unwavering support is crucial for India as it navigates the complex security challenges in the region. Russia’s stance further emphasizes the importance of bilateral cooperation in addressing shared security concerns.

Beyond the immediate response to the Pahalgam attack, the incident has also served to reinforce the broader India-Russia strategic partnership. During the phone call, Putin accepted Modi’s invitation to visit India later this year for the annual bilateral summit. This forthcoming summit provides a crucial platform for both nations to further enhance their cooperation across various sectors, including defense, trade, and energy. It symbolizes the enduring nature of their relationship and a shared commitment to strengthening ties in the face of evolving geopolitical challenges.
